SUBJECT
Revised Supplements to Operating Circular 4
(Reserves of Depository Institutions)
DETAILS

The supplements to Operating Circular 4 have been revised to reflect
the 1997 Schedule of Computation and Related Reserve Maintenance Periods for
Weekly FR 2900 Reporters (Supplement A) and for Quarterly FR 2900 Reporters
(Supplement B).
ENCLOSURES
Enclosed are revised Supplement A and Supplement B to Operating
Circular 4. Please file these in the appropriate section of your Operating Circulars
binder and discard the old versions.
